Output 7584c9d28c17f9ef16a084a12691f07e181ad5da6bbc2936e845ddcebf5e4faf:4

value
404332296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37fa16c90a0b2a03db6dd7686b0dcaa2a730bd2e OP_EQUALVERIFY OP_CHECKSIG
address
166ym3HUH1HkfxeztXVLzgMEYZqFUdrdpx
transaction
7584c9d28c17f9ef16a084a12691f07e181ad5da6bbc2936e845ddcebf5e4faf
spent
true